AI Transparency Report

Mississippi Faith Based Coalition For Community Renewal Inc demonstrates a fluctuating but generally positive financial trend in recent years. In 2023, the organization reported revenue of $222,524 against expenses of $204,962, resulting in a surplus. This follows a similar pattern in 2022 with revenue of $165,288 and expenses of $148,733. The organization has consistently reported 0% officer compensation across all available filings, indicating a commitment to directing funds towards its mission rather than executive salaries. However, the organization's assets remain relatively modest, with $57,993 in 2023, suggesting limited reserves for long-term stability or significant expansion. The organization's spending efficiency appears reasonable given the available data, with expenses generally aligning with or slightly below revenue in most recent periods. The absence of reported officer compensation is a strong indicator of financial prudence and a focus on program delivery. While specific program spending ratios are not detailed in the provided summary, the consistent operational surpluses in recent years (e.g., $17,562 in 2023 and $16,555 in 2022) suggest effective management of resources. The organization's transparency is bolstered by its consistent filing of IRS Form 990s, providing public access to its financial activities. Despite the positive recent trends, the organization experienced a significant deficit in 2021, with revenue of $64,486 against expenses of $135,320, leading to a substantial decrease in assets. This highlights a potential vulnerability to revenue fluctuations. However, the subsequent recovery in 2022 and 2023 indicates resilience and an ability to rebound from challenging financial periods. The consistent reporting of 0% officer compensation across all filings is a notable strength in terms of transparency and mission alignment.

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Mississippi Faith Based Coalition For Community Renewal Inc showing financial trends over 13 years of public records:

Over 13 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Mississippi Faith Based Coalition For Community Renewal Inc's revenue has grown by 530.4%, moving from $35K to $223K. Total assets increased by 6730.7% over the same period, from $849 to $58K. Total functional expenses rose by 479.9%, from $35K to $205K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Mississippi Faith Based Coalition For Community Renewal Inc reported a surplus of $18K, with revenue exceeding expenses.
